Gallium(III) Fluoride (chemical formula GaF3) is an inorganic chemical compound. It is often used in manufacturing optical materials and coatings. Gallium(III) Fluoride (GaF3) has the Iron(III) Fluoride structure where the gallium atoms are 6-coordinate. It is slightly soluble in water but easily soluble in dilute hydrochloric acid and hydrofluoric acid. It can be prepared by reacting F2 or HF with Ga2O3 or by thermal decomposition of (NH4)3GaF6.
